Common Cause calls for Ethics Investigation of Senator Frist

Crossposted on Commonblog

Common Cause today called on the Senate Ethics Committee to initiate an investigation to determine whether Senate Majority Leader Bill Frist (R-TN) violated Senate ethics rules by directing trustees to sell his HCA Inc. stock held in a blind trust.  

The model blind trust agreement available on the Ethics Committee's website states that there shall be no "direct or indirect communication" between senators and trustees unless the senator is directing the trustee "to sell all of an asset . . . [which] creates a conflict of interest or the appearance thereof due to the subsequent assumption of duties" by the senator.

Everyone here is rooting for the Iraq war hero/combat veteran Paul Hackett in Cincy today, who is gunning for a seat in the United States Congress.  But I wanted to come here today and ask you guys to join another campaign - which is to fight for voting rights for the residents of Washington D.C.  Citizens of OH-02 are voting for a congressional representative, who will actually have a vote. Earlier this Jan. we saw the citizens of Baghdad braving deadly violence to vote and giving us those unforgettable images of their raised purple-inked fingers. But as heroes like Major Hackett gave it all their all so that citizens of Baghdad could vote, here in D.C. folks watched those images of puple inked fingers knowing they are still without any representation in Congress.  In fact, expatriate Iraqi citizens living in DC voted in the Iraqi election, while their neighbors have gone more than 200 years without representation in Congress.

Coin-Gate ACTION ALERT: 3 Reforms to Clean Up Ohio

We know ROVE IS THE TOPIC of the week, however thought we let you know about some important reforms taking on the WHOLE CULTURE OF CORRUPTION, starting in Ohio.  Little more than two weeks ago we (Common Cause) sent out an email to our supporters about the "Coingate" political scandal, which has exposed how the GOP in OH have been exchanging political favors for campaign contributions. But the scandal goes much deeper, threatening democracy in Ohio in a culture of systematic political corruption. These threats include:


  • The Ohio General Assembly voting to increase the amount wealthy donors can give to their campaigns by 400percent, allowing candidates to accept contributions of $10,000,
  • Partisan gerrymandering of legislative and Congressional districts allowing self-interested politicians to chose their voters, while tens of thousands of voters are left disenfranchised,
  • Partisans administering elections in which they have a direct interest, while voters are left withour sufficient access to the polls casting doubts on election results.
